Under federal law, when must a customer receive a copy of the odometer disclosure statement?

Explanation:
Under federal law, customers must receive a copy of the odometer disclosure statement before they take possession of the vehicle. This requirement is in place to ensure transparency regarding the vehicle's mileage at the time of sale and to prevent odometer fraud. By providing this information prior to delivery, the buyer can be informed about the vehicle's actual mileage and address any discrepancies or concerns before completing the transaction. This timing is crucial as it allows customers the opportunity to verify that the information matches their expectations and provides them with the necessary documentation for future reference or registration processes.
